In ELM `Flrr_flood` should only be accounted for when two-way land-river coupling is turned on

bishtgautam opened this issue · comments

Currently, the flux of flood water from MOSART (i.e. Flrr_flood) is being added even when the two-way land-river coupling is not turned on. Technically, the Flrr_flood is supposed to be 0.0_r8 for the default run (i.e. one-way land-river coupling). However, @tanzeli1982 found out that when MOSART was blowing up due to numerical instability because the MOSART time step was too large, Flrr_flood was not 0.0_r8. The fix is to only add Flrr_flood in ELM when the two-way land-river coupling is turned on.
